Flood Watch issued September 16 at 2:55PM EDT until September 17 at 2:00PM EDT by NWS Wilmington OH (details ...)
* WHAT...Flash flooding caused by excessive rainfall is possible.
* WHERE...Portions of east central Indiana, including the following county, Wayne and Ohio, including the following counties, Auglaize, Champaign, Clark, Darke, Delaware, Franklin, Greene, Hardin, Licking, Logan, Madison, Mercer, Miami, Montgomery, Preble, Shelby and Union.
* WHEN...From midnight EDT tonight through Thursday afternoon.
* I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- Multiple rounds of rain will occur overnight into Thursday. The heavier bands of rainfall will have 2 to 4 inches with locally higher amounts.
